An Empirical Study On The Spillover Effect Of Foreign Direct Investment In Service Industry

With the deepening of economic globalization,FDI(foreign direct investment)has gradually become one of the main driving force of developing countries to improve productivity,and the "service economy era" has coming,accompanied by an increase in FDI of the service department,service industry plays a more and more important role in foreign investment.Since China's entry into WTO in 2001,the entry restrictions on foreign investment in service industry have been gradually relaxed.Though the FDI in China basically flows to manufacturing industry at the very beginning,with the development of FDI in service industry,it has surpassed manufacturing industry for the first time in 2011,and has become the main force attracting FDI.In recent years,the FDI of service industry in China has developed rapidly.In 2015,the amount of FDI in service industry was 81 billion 138 million dollars,and the proportion of the service industry was 64.26%,far more than that of manufacturing industry.The service industry FDI can bring a package of knowledge,technology,marketing and management experience for the host country,which is very beneficial to the development of the host country's service industry.Therefore,a systematic study of the FDI spillover effect of the service industry and its sub sectors and influence factor of industry level,providing some suggestions for the service industry to attract foreign investment,which has important theoretical and practical significance.Based on the understanding of FDI development situation of the service industry in China in recent years,a large number of research results are summarized,and put forward hypotheses according to the relevant theoretical basis.Econometric model was constructed scientific for measurement of service industry FDI spillover effects,the measurement and analysis of the FDI spillover effect in service industry is carried out by using the panel data of the 14 sub industries of China's service industry for 2005-2015 years,the horizontal,backward linkage and forward linkage spillover effects of the overall FDI in China's service industry in recent years are discussed,and exploring the heterogeneity of spillover effects of sub sectors of the service industry.In addition,the technical level and capital density are selected as the two industry characteristic variables,exploring influence factor of FDI spillover effect in service industry.Finally,according to the results and conclusions of the study,some suggestions on attracting foreign investment in service industry in the future are put forward.This thesis mainly draws the following conclusions: First,the horizontal and vertical spillover effects of FDI in China's service industry are exist,and the horizontal spillover effect is significant positive;as for the vertical spillover,backward linkage effect is significantly positive,forward linkage effect is significantly negative.Second,in the three spillover effects produced by FDI in the service industry,the backward correlation spillover is a more important spillover approach.Third,there is a heterogeneity between the FDI spillover effects of sub industries in the service industry.Fourth,the technical level and capital intensity,as industry characteristic variables,have significant positive effects on the FDI spillover effect of service industry.And then some suggestions on the future attracting foreign investment in the service industry are proposed: First,optimize the investment environment and formulate a reasonable policy of opening to the outside world.Second,pay attention to independent innovation and narrow the technological gap between domestic and foreign enterprises.Third,to strengthen industrial relations and to pay attention to cooperation between domestic and foreign enterprises.
